Understanding the background of the film is crucial to appreciating its depth and impact. The film is based on true events, specifically the tragic kidnapping and torture of high school students in La Plata, Argentina, during the last military dictatorship (1976-1983). These students, many of whom were involved in political activism, were targeted by the regime for their perceived opposition. The film serves as a vital reminder of the atrocities committed during this period and the importance of remembering and learning from the past to prevent such events from happening again. One of the central aspects of the movie is the depiction of the "Night of the Pencils" – the series of kidnappings and disappearances. The title "Noche de Lápices" directly translates to "Night of the Pencils", a symbolic reference to the students' educational pursuits and the suppression of their voices and ideals. The film is deeply rooted in the historical context of the military dictatorship (1976-1983) and the "Dirty War", a period of state-sponsored terrorism. This context is crucial to understanding the film’s significance and its enduring impact. The film's primary focus is on the events of the September 1976 kidnappings, during which several high school students in La Plata were abducted by the military regime. These students were actively involved in political activism, often participating in demonstrations and student movements. The military dictatorship, which seized power in a coup, viewed these students as a threat to their authority and embarked on a campaign of repression. This campaign involved kidnapping, torture, and the disappearance of thousands of people, most of them suspected of being political opponents. The government used brutal tactics, including torture, to silence any opposition. The film serves as a reminder of the brutality and systematic nature of the repression. The film serves as a poignant reminder of the atrocities that occurred during the dictatorship. The historical context helps the audience to grasp the depth of the tragedy. The "Dirty War" was characterized by extrajudicial killings, disappearances, and the systematic use of torture. The military regime targeted not only political activists but also anyone suspected of dissent, including students, intellectuals, and labor leaders.
